Home Tags Hotel towers

Tag: hotel towers

World’s Largest Sheraton to Open in September

MACAO, China— Sands China Ltd., a majority-held subsidiary of global integrated resort developer Las Vegas Sands Corp., has announced September 20 as the opening...
Advertisement